Summary
This study tests new plastic tubes (cannulas) used to connect patients to a heart-lung machine during heart surgery. The trial has two parts: first, a small safety check, then a larger comparison with existing tubes. About 80 adults having planned heart surgery will take part to see if the new tubes are as safe and work as well as current ones.

- What this could lead to
- If successful, this could provide a safe and effective alternative cannula for use during heart surgery with a heart-lung machine.
- What could go wrong
- This is an early-stage, small trial (80 participants) testing a device, not a new drug. The results may not apply to all patients or surgeries, and device-related complications like clotting or bleeding are possible.
